Transaction 75346cfbf28aa38febbc6c6811cb2d8f33073f6318312b5cc4bfa352e3a6dcb8
1 Input
1 Output
-
75346cfbf28aa38febbc6c6811cb2d8f33073f6318312b5cc4bfa352e3a6dcb8:0
- value
- 97870383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2cd6e273a6b9e685e6af2e66305cedec86ad053 OP_EQUAL
- address
- MRfBRC5TkELTjiD767efG2qDmtTh3PN22g